Seite 1 von 2 12 LetzteLetzte
Ergebnis 1 bis 10 von 11

Thema: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f Pytal

  1. #1
    HTML Newbie
    Registriert seit
    10.02.2011
    Beiträge
    5
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f Pytal

    Hey Leute,

    Ich bin neu hier um Hilfe zu finden , unzwar habe ich nach TUT ein HTML,PHP Skript machen können was auf meinem eigenen localhost per XAMPP auf mac läuft. Dies sogar perfekt aber wenn ich alles dann auf Pytal umstelle geht nix. Auf dem localhost hab ich kein pw im MySQL auf Pytal schon, hab ich aber eingetragen.

    Hat sonst jemand erfahrung mit Pytalhost? muss man da iwas beachten oder sowas

    Ich pack euch mal meine daten dafür in php dabei.

    Datenbank verbinden:

    PHP-Code:
    <?
    //MYSQL Daten
    $mysqlhost "localhost"// Dein Mysql Host (Standart:localhost)
    $mysqluser "phostXXXXXX"// MySQL-User
    $mysqlpwd "XXXXXXXXXXXX"// Passwort

    //Connection String 
    $connection=mysql_connect($mysqlhost$mysqluser$mysqlpwd) or die
    (
    "Verbindungsversuch fehlgeschlagen, bitte versuchen Sie es bald erneut.");

    $mysqldb "phostXXXXXX"// Datenbank
    mysql_select_db($mysqldb$connection) or die("Konnte die Datenbank nicht
    waehlen."
    );
    ?>
    POST Script:
    PHP-Code:
    <?
    //Datenbankverbindung einbinden: 
    include("db.php");
    //Eingaben holen und in Variable speichern
    //Der parameter der $_POST funcktion ist der name des input-feldes

    $username     $_POST['username'];
    $username1     $_POST['username1'];
    $username2     $_POST['username2'];
    $username3     $_POST['username3'];
    $psc         $_POST['psc'];
    $password     $_POST['password'];
    $email      $_POST['email'];
    $name       $_POST['name'];
    //Eingabe Datenbank speichern: 
    mysql_query("INSERT INTO user(username,username1,username2,username3,psc,password,email,name) VALUES('$username','$username1','$username2','$username3','$psc','$password','$email','$name')");
    ?>
    <style type="text/css">
    .arial {
        font-family: Arial, Helvetica, sans-serif;
    }
    </style>
    <body class="arial">
    <p>Vielen Dank fuer ihre Bestellung,</p>
    <p>in kuerze wird Sie eine Mail mit den Zugangsdaten fuer ihren Account erreichen!</p>
    Wie gesagt die sachen sind ausm TUT und die SQL datei pack ich auch dabei!

    http://www.xup.in/dl,12581934/user.sql/

    MfG TiZeX
    Achtung: Dies ist ein alter Thread im HTML und Webmaster Forum
    Diese Diskussion ist älter als 90 Tage. Die darin enthaltenen Informationen sind möglicherweise nicht mehr aktuell. Erstelle bitte zu deiner Frage ein neues Thema im Forum !!!!!

  2. #2
    Pion
    Gast

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    Du hast im Script sicherlich die Daten falsch geschrieben bzw ist deine Db nicht aktiviert oder zugänglich?

    mfg

  3. #3
    HTML Newbie
    Themenstarter

    Registriert seit
    10.02.2011
    Beiträge
    5
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    NEIN, definitiv aktiviert und richtig eingetragen kann ja schließlich auch phpmyadmin einloggen und ne tabelle eintragen

  4. #4
    Großmeister(in)
    Registriert seit
    09.12.2008
    Ort
    Berlin
    Alter
    38
    Beiträge
    666
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ings
    Blog-Einträge
    1

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    Was kommt denn für eine Fehlermeldung auf Pytal?
    "Programming today is a race between software engineers
    striving to build bigger and better idiot-proof programs,
    and the universe trying to build bigger and better idiots.
    So far, the universe is winning."
    Rick Cook

  5. #5
    HTML Newbie
    Themenstarter

    Registriert seit
    10.02.2011
    Beiträge
    5
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    Es kommt keine Fehlermeldung es wird einfach nix eingetragen... manuelle Einträge per phpmyadmin bleiben auch erhalten...

  6. #6
    Großmeister(in)
    Registriert seit
    09.12.2008
    Ort
    Berlin
    Alter
    38
    Beiträge
    666
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ings
    Blog-Einträge
    1

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    An den Anfang deines Scripts, vor das include("db.php"); setz mal bitte diese beiden zeilen:
    PHP-Code:
    error_reporting(E_ALL);
    ini_set("display_errors",1); 
    Dein mysql_query()-Aufruf erweiterst du bitte mal um "or die(mysql_error())" ->
    PHP-Code:
    mysql_query("INSERT INTO blablabla") or die(mysql_error()); 
    Ausgabe?
    "Programming today is a race between software engineers
    striving to build bigger and better idiot-proof programs,
    and the universe trying to build bigger and better idiots.
    So far, the universe is winning."
    Rick Cook

  7. #7
    Unregistriert
    Gast

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    Versuche es mal mit
    PHP-Code:
    $username     $_POST['username'];
    $username1     $_POST['username1'];
    $username2     $_POST['username2'];
    $username3     $_POST['username3'];
    $psc         $_POST['psc'];
    $password     $_POST['password'];
    $email      $_POST['email'];
    $name       $_POST['name'];

    $query INSERT 
                INTO 
                 
    `user`
                
    set
                 
    `username`  = '" . mysql_real_escape_string($_POST['username']) . "',
                 `
    username1` = '" . mysql_real_escape_string($_POST['username1']) . "',
                 `
    username2` = '" . mysql_real_escape_string($_POST['username2']) . "',
                 `
    username3` = '" . mysql_real_escape_string($_POST['username3']) . "',
                 `
    psc`       = '" . mysql_real_escape_string($_POST['psc']) . "',
                 `
    password`  = '" . mysql_real_escape_string($_POST['password']) . "',
                 `
    email`     = '" . mysql_real_escape_string($_POST['email']) . "',
                 `
    name`      = '" . mysql_real_escape_string($_POST['name']) . "'";
                 
    mysql_query(
    $query)
      or die ("
    MySQL-Error" . mysql_error()); 
    Und das error_reporting hochdrehen

  8. #8
    Unregistriert
    Gast

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    Sorry:
    PHP-Code:
    $username     $_POST['username'];
    $username1     $_POST['username1'];
    $username2     $_POST['username2'];
    $username3     $_POST['username3'];
    $psc         $_POST['psc'];
    $password     $_POST['password'];
    $email      $_POST['email'];
    $name       $_POST['name'];

    $query "INSERT 
                INTO 
                 `user`
                set
                 `username`  = '" 
    mysql_real_escape_string($_POST['username']) . "',
                 `username1` = '" 
    mysql_real_escape_string($_POST['username1']) . "',
                 `username2` = '" 
    mysql_real_escape_string($_POST['username2']) . "',
                 `username3` = '" 
    mysql_real_escape_string($_POST['username3']) . "',
                 `psc`       = '" 
    mysql_real_escape_string($_POST['psc']) . "',
                 `password`  = '" 
    mysql_real_escape_string($_POST['password']) . "',
                 `email`     = '" 
    mysql_real_escape_string($_POST['email']) . "',
                 `name`      = '" 
    mysql_real_escape_string($_POST['name']) . "'";
                 
    mysql_query($query)
      or die (
    "MySQL-Error: " mysql_error()); 

  9. #9
    HTML Newbie
    Themenstarter

    Registriert seit
    10.02.2011
    Beiträge
    5
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    Vielen DANK für die vielen Antworten ich werds mal alles testen und dann ergebnisse liefern!

  10. #10
    HTML Newbie
    Themenstarter

    Registriert seit
    10.02.2011
    Beiträge
    5
    Danke
    0
    Bekam 0 mal "Danke" in 0 Postings

    Standard AW: PHP Formular um MySQL DB zu füllen geht auf localhost XAMPP(mac) aber nicht auf P

    Hallo beides gestestet und eingefügt.... bisher jedoch keine fehlermeldungen und datenbank einträge...
    macht euch selber ein bild hier der link der website http://steamaccbuy.pytalhost.de sollte eigentlich nen hobby projekt sein aber wird ohne kosten aufwand nicht zu machen sein

Ähnliche Themen

  1. XAMPP geht nicht
    Von Tobse im Forum Computer - Internet Forum
    Antworten: 11
    Letzter Beitrag: 24.01.2010, 20:36
  2. CSS Link geht bei IE aber nicht bei Firefox
    Von Perry im Forum HTML & CSS Forum
    Antworten: 4
    Letzter Beitrag: 05.06.2008, 00:23
  3. Firefox geht --- IE aber nicht....
    Von Joachim im Forum HTML & CSS Forum
    Antworten: 6
    Letzter Beitrag: 24.04.2006, 14:06
  4. xampp - Apache start..geht nicht
    Von SonicChriz im Forum Computer - Internet Forum
    Antworten: 3
    Letzter Beitrag: 21.10.2005, 20:24
  5. Link geht in FF aber nicht im IE
    Von rezeptionist im Forum HTML & CSS Forum
    Antworten: 4
    Letzter Beitrag: 08.08.2005, 16:31

Stichworte

Berechtigungen

  • Neue Themen erstellen: Nein
  • Themen beantworten: Nein
  • Anhänge hochladen: Nein
  • Beiträge bearbeiten: Nein
  •